Rhode Island Code § 21-31.1-18

Penalties
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
Any person who violates any provision of this chapter shall be imprisoned for not more than one year or fined not more than five hundred dollars ($500) or both; provided, that if any person commits a violation after a conviction under this section becomes final, that person shall be imprisoned for not more than three (3) years or fined not more than fifteen hundred dollars ($1500), or both.
